Positive
Adjusted EBITDA Increase: 1. Increased Adjusted EBITDA: Kaiser Aluminum reported an adjusted EBITDA of $50 million for Q3 2024, reflecting a 4% increase from the prior year, driven by higher conversion revenue.
Net Income Increase: 2. Improved Net Income: The company achieved a net income of $12 million or $0.74 per diluted share, compared to $5 million or $0.34 per diluted share in the same quarter last year, indicating strong profitability growth.
Stable Conversion Revenue Growth: 3. Stable Conversion Revenue: Conversion revenue for the third quarter was $362 million, a 1% increase year-over-year, showcasing resilience in revenue generation despite market challenges.
Liquidity Strength: 4. Strong Liquidity Position: As of September 30, 2024, Kaiser Aluminum had total liquidity of approximately $595 million, consisting of $46 million in cash and $549 million in available borrowing capacity, ensuring financial flexibility.
Quarterly Dividend Announcement: 5. Quarterly Dividend Declaration: The Board of Directors declared a quarterly dividend of $0.77 per common share, reflecting confidence in the company's strategy and commitment to returning value to shareholders.
Negative
Aerospace Revenue Decline: 1. Decline in Aerospace Revenue: Aerospace and high-strength conversion revenue decreased by 5% to $128 million, driven by a 7% drop in shipments due to supply chain challenges.
Operating Cost Increase: 2. Increased Operating Costs: Reported operating income was $17 million, which included a $2 million rise in depreciation and amortization expenses compared to the previous year.
High Debt Leverage Concern: 3. High Net Debt Leverage Ratio: The net debt leverage ratio stood at 4.6 times, significantly above the target range of 2 to 2.5 times, indicating a concerning level of debt relative to earnings.
LIFO Charge Impact: 4. GAAP LIFO Charge Impact: The quarter's net income and adjusted EBITDA were negatively affected by a GAAP LIFO charge of approximately $4 million, reflecting lower inventory costs at the beginning of the quarter.
Flat Conversion Revenue Outlook: 5. Stagnant Overall Conversion Revenue Outlook: The company expects overall conversion revenue growth to remain flat, with a forecast of only 0% to 1% growth compared to 2023, indicating limited growth potential.
